X-Ray Imaging Devices Market – 2030 Outlook
The X-Ray Imaging Devices Market is undergoing a significant transformation driven by digital innovation, rising disease awareness, and the global push for non-invasive diagnostic solutions. With increasing adoption of digital X-ray systems, artificial intelligence (AI), and mobile imaging devices, healthcare providers can now offer faster, safer, and more precise diagnostic services.
Market Drivers:
-
Technological Advancements: Digital detectors, AI-assisted interpretation, and 3D imaging are replacing analog systems and enhancing diagnostic capabilities.
-
Rising Chronic Disease Burden: As conditions like osteoporosis, cancer, and cardiovascular diseases increase globally, theres higher demand for routine imaging.
-
Portable Imaging Units: These systems are gaining popularity in emergency care, ambulances, and rural setups.
Applications: General radiography, mammography, dental, chest imaging, and fluoroscopy remain top clinical applications. AI is also improving image quality and detection rates, helping radiologists reduce diagnostic errors.
Regional Insights: North America holds a dominant position with high investments in hospital infrastructure and R&D.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ing region due to increased healthcare spending and digitization in countries like China and India.
Top Market Players: Siemens Healthineers, Canon Medical Systems, GE Healthcare, Philips Healthcare, Fujifilm Holdings, Carestream Health.
Outlook: With continuous innovation, the X-Ray Imaging Devices Market is forecast to witness consistent growth through 2030, especially in outpatient and point-of-care settings.
